What is the closest airport to Waiting for the Interurban?
The closest major airport near Waiting for the Interurban in Seattle is Seattle - Tacoma Intl. Airport (SEA). It's around 25 mi to the south. A second option is Boeing Field Airport (BFI), about 13 mi south of Waiting for the Interurban.
